MDH, Everest spices face possible recall over alleged contamination in Australia

Australia is looking into accusations of contamination in some spice mixes sold by Indian companies MDH and Everest to decide if a recall was required. "Ethylene oxide is not permitted to be used as a treatment for foods sold here," Australia's food safety agency said. Earlier, Hong Kong suspended sales of three MDH spice blends and Everest fish curry mix.
